Project history and usage

GNOME Recipes is a recipe-management and cooking application for the GNOME desktop. It organizes recipes, ingredients, cuisines, and chefs, and presents browsing, recipe-detail, shopping-list, and cooking views.

Project history

Matthias Clasen introduced the app in December 2016 as GNOME Recipes, asking GNOME contributors to provide real recipes and photos so the application could ship with community-contributed content rather than test data. The project followed GNOME application conventions, using GTK, Meson, Flatpak, and GNOME design resources.

The repository README describes the app's main objects as recipes, ingredients, cuisines, and chefs, and notes that after the 1.0 release the build system switched exclusively to Meson. The archived GNOME wiki page documents the app's user-facing views and links to stable Flatpak distribution.

Adoption history

Recipes was adopted as one of GNOME's application experiments beyond traditional office and system utilities. Its distribution through Flatpak, Linux distribution packages, and Homebrew made it available to users who wanted a desktop-native cookbook rather than a web-only recipe collection.

How it is used

Practitioners use GNOME Recipes to browse included recipes, save personal recipes, group them by cuisine or occasion, create shopping lists, and follow cooking steps at the computer. Contributors used it as a community content project because recipe text and photos could be improved independently of the application code.

Timeline

  • 2016-12: Matthias Clasen announces GNOME Recipes and asks for recipe/photo contributions.
  • 2017: Recipes receives wider Linux distribution and Flatpak attention.
  • 2018: A GNOME Recipes hackfest explores ways to extend the cooking app for GNOME and Endless OS users.
